Tribunal's reasoningMs R Saeed's case against Edith Neville Primary School was heard at London Central by CVP on 28 and 29 November 2023 before Employment Judge O Segal KC with Dr J Holgate and Mr M Baber as members. The judgment records the tribunal's unanimous decision that the claims of discrimination were dismissed.
The extracted judgment text does not set out separate liability findings, detailed reasoning, or any monetary award. It records that judgment and reasons were sent to the parties on 30 November 2023.
